Try overclocking your cpu and gpu. I run my NW 1.8A@2.52 (140 FSB) using the stock cooler and no extra case fans. 1.6 bios voltage, 1.696 MBM.

I got about 11k when using 135 FSB and no gpu oc'.

I tested with 141 FSB and oc' my Ti4200 to 315/675 and got 13464.

If you oc' just a little you'll pass that 10k line in no-time.
